Cross docking support is critical for businesses aiming to enhance their logistics efficiency. This method involves unloading materials from an incoming shipment and directly loading them onto outbound trucks, minimizing storage time and expediting delivery.

What is Cross Docking Support?

Cross docking support is a logistics strategy that optimizes supply chain processes. By reducing the need for warehousing and handling, businesses can significantly improve their operations. Here are the key features of effective cross docking support:

  • Reduced Inventory Costs: With limited storage time, companies can lower inventory holdings, decreasing associated costs.
  • Faster Delivery: Streamlining the shipment process ensures goods arrive at their destinations more quickly.
  • Increased Efficiency: By minimizing handling steps, companies can focus on core operations and enhance productivity.

Benefits of Cross Docking Support

Implementing cross docking support offers numerous advantages:

  1. Time Savings: Fast tracking products from suppliers to customers.
  2. Lower Operational Costs: Reducing the need for warehousing saves on rent and utilities.
  3. Improved Customer Satisfaction: Quicker delivery times lead to happier customers.
  4. Flexibility: Adaptable to various industries, including retail, wholesale, and e-commerce.

Key Components of Cross Docking Facilities

A well-structured cross-dock facility is vital for maximizing logistics operations. Important components include:

  • Receiving Area: Efficient unloading of incoming goods.
  • Sorting Zones: Quick categorization and consolidation of products for outgoing shipments.
  • Loading Docks: Direct transfer of goods to outbound vehicles.

Dock Management for Cross-Dock Facilities

Effective dock management is essential for the smooth operation of a cross-dock facility. Key strategies include:

  • Scheduling Shipments: Ensure timely arrivals and departures.
  • Real-time Tracking: Utilize technology for monitoring shipments and inventory in real-time.
  • Team Coordination: Clear communication among team members to facilitate efficient operations.

Should You Outsource Cross Dock Labor?

Outsourcing cross dock labor can offer significant advantages, such as access to specialized labor and reducing overhead costs. Consider whether outsourcing fits your operational model based on:

  • Cost Efficiency: Determine if the potential savings outweigh the benefits of in-house labor.
  • Expertise Access: Leverage experienced labor providers for operational insights.
  • Flexibility: Easily scale labor up or down based on demand fluctuations.

Cross Docking for Wholesale Distribution Centers

Cross docking is particularly impactful for wholesale distribution centers (DC). It enables businesses to handle high volumes of goods with efficiency. Key areas of focus include:

  • Streamlined Processes: Reducing handling delays helps maintain stock levels.
  • Inventory Management: Easier tracking and replenishment of stock based on real-time data.

FAQ about Cross Docking Support

What industries benefit from cross docking support?
Cross docking support is beneficial across various sectors, including retail, manufacturing, and e-commerce, where speed and efficiency are paramount.

How does cross docking improve supply chain efficiency?
By reducing storage time and streamlining operations, cross docking minimizes delays, decreasing overall transit times.

What technology is used in cross docking support?
A warehouse management system (WMS) is commonly employed to manage inventory, track shipments, and facilitate real-time communication.
